Our Opportunity
We are seeking both winter and spring interns to join our expanding Keystone Capacity Solutions team. The Intern is responsible primarily for data entry as it relates to maintaining customer relationships and overseeing daily shipment activities while ensuring a high level of customer service to continuously exceed our customers’ expectations. This position will report to the Account Manager and work in our Toledo, OH office located in downtown Toledo/Hensville area.
Duties & Responsibilities
- Builds loads and ensures accurate shipment detail is entered.
- Sets appointments for both pick and delivery.
- Answer inbound and make outbound calls to ensure outstanding customer service.
- Work with carrier sales teams to ensure customer expectations are met.
- Manage daily load activities, resolving customer issues to ensure on time pick-up and delivery.
- Proactively resolve problems that may arise while a load is in transit.
- Creative thinker who enjoys a competitive, team-based atmosphere.
- Performs other duties as assigned.
